Doctor discusses the dangers of kissing someone who passed away and the health risks it can create

Saying goodbye to someone you love can be one of the most painful moments imaginable. For many grieving families, a final kiss on the forehead or a gentle touch of the hand feels like an important way to express love, respect, and farewell. However, a doctor’s warning has raised questions about whether close physical contact with a deceased person could sometimes carry health risks.

 

 

After death, the body naturally begins to change, and decomposition eventually allows bacteria and other microorganisms to multiply within tissues. As these changes progress, unpleasant odors and bodily fluids may develop. According to the warning, kissing or touching a body could potentially expose someone to microorganisms, although the actual risk depends heavily on the circumstances and, most importantly, the cause of death.
